MySQL数据库管理工具全解析
mysql数据库管理工具简介

首页 2025-07-13 03:23:55



MySQL数据库管理工具简介:解锁高效管理与优化的钥匙 在当今信息化高速发展的时代,数据已成为企业最宝贵的资产之一

    作为开源数据库管理系统中的佼佼者,MySQL凭借其高性能、稳定性和广泛的社区支持,在各类应用场景中占据了一席之地

    然而,要充分发挥MySQL的强大功能,离不开高效、直观的数据库管理工具

    本文将深入探讨MySQL数据库管理工具的重要性、主流工具介绍及其在实际应用中的优势,旨在帮助数据库管理员(DBA)及开发人员更好地掌握这一关键技能

     一、MySQL数据库管理工具的重要性 MySQL数据库作为后端存储的核心,承载着海量数据的存储、检索、更新和管理任务

    面对日益复杂的数据结构和庞大的数据量,仅凭命令行操作不仅效率低下,还容易出错

    因此,借助专业的数据库管理工具,能够显著提升工作效率,降低操作风险,具体体现在以下几个方面: 1.图形化界面,易于上手:直观的可视化界面降低了学习曲线,使得非专业DBA也能快速上手,执行数据库的日常管理和维护工作

     2.高效管理,减少错误:工具内置的数据导入导出、备份恢复、性能监控等功能,大大简化了操作流程,减少了人为错误的发生

     3.实时监控,优化性能:通过实时监控数据库的运行状态,及时发现并解决性能瓶颈,确保数据库的高效稳定运行

     4.安全管理,增强防护:提供用户权限管理、数据加密等功能,有效防范数据泄露和非法访问,保障数据安全

     二、主流MySQL数据库管理工具概览 市面上存在众多MySQL数据库管理工具,它们各有千秋,适用于不同的使用场景

    以下是几款广受欢迎的工具介绍: 1.phpMyAdmin phpMyAdmin是最著名的基于Web的MySQL管理工具之一,尤其受到Web开发者的青睐

    它提供了完整的MySQL管理功能,包括数据库创建、表设计、数据编辑、查询执行等

    phpMyAdmin的优点在于无需安装客户端软件,只需通过浏览器访问即可操作,非常适合远程管理

    然而,其界面相对简单,对于大型数据库的性能监控和优化支持有限

     2.MySQL Workbench MySQL官方推出的MySQL Workbench是一款功能强大的集成开发环境(IDE),专为数据库设计、建模、管理而设计

    它支持数据库设计ER图、SQL开发、服务器配置、用户管理、性能监控等多种功能

    MySQL Workbench的优势在于与MySQL服务器深度集成,提供了丰富的数据迁移、备份恢复解决方案,以及强大的数据同步和复制管理功能

    此外,其直观的图形化界面和丰富的插件生态,使得开发者能够高效地完成复杂的数据库管理工作

     3.Navicat Navicat是一款适用于多种数据库(包括MySQL)的管理工具,以其易用性和强大的功能著称

    它提供了数据库设计、数据传输、数据同步、备份还原、自动化任务调度等一站式解决方案

    Navicat支持跨平台操作,无论是Windows、Mac OS还是Linux,都能流畅运行

    其独特的虚拟组功能,允许用户将多个数据库连接组合在一起,便于集中管理和数据迁移

    Navicat还内置了丰富的SQL编辑器,支持语法高亮、自动补全、代码折叠等特性,极大提升了SQL开发的效率

     4.HeidiSQL HeidiSQL是一款开源的Windows平台MySQL管理工具,以其轻量级和快速响应著称

    它提供了直观的数据库浏览、表设计、数据编辑、查询执行等功能,并支持多种数据库连接(如MySQL、MariaDB、PostgreSQL等)

    HeidiSQL的特色在于其简洁明了的界面设计和高效的查询执行速度,非常适合日常的数据管理和开发工作

    此外,它还支持SSH隧道连接,增强了远程数据库访问的安全性

     5.DBeaver DBeaver是一款通用的数据库管理工具,支持包括MySQL在内的多种数据库系统

    它以其强大的数据库浏览、SQL编辑、数据导入导出、数据同步等功能,赢得了广泛的用户好评

    DBeaver的特色在于其跨平台兼容性、丰富的插件支持和高度可定制的用户界面

    无论是数据建模、数据库设计,还是性能监控、用户管理,DBeaver都能提供全面的解决方案

    其内置的SQL编辑器支持多种编程语言的语法高亮和自动补全,极大提升了开发效率

     三、MySQL数据库管理工具在实际应用中的优势 在实际应用中,选择合适的MySQL数据库管理工具,可以带来诸多优势: 1.提升工作效率:通过图形化界面和自动化工具,快速完成数据库的创建、修改、删除等操作,减少手动输入错误,提高工作效率

     2.优化数据库性能:利用工具提供的性能监控和分析功能,及时发现并解决数据库的性能瓶颈,确保系统稳定运行

     3.增强数据安全:通过工具的用户权限管理、数据加密等功能,有效防范数据泄露和非法访问,保护企业核心资产

     4.促进团队协作:借助工具的数据同步、版本控制等功能,实现团队成员之间的数据共享和协作,提升团队整体效率

     四、结语 综上所述,MySQL数据库管理工具是解锁高效管理与优化的关键

    无论是phpMyAdmin的便捷性、MySQL Workbench的专业性、Navicat的全面性、HeidiSQL的轻量级,还是DBeaver的通用性,它们都为数据库管理员和开发人员提供了强大的支持

    选择合适的工具,不仅能够提升工作效率,还能优化数据库性能,增强数据安全,促进团队协作

    因此,熟练掌握这些工具,对于提升个人技能、增强企业竞争力具有重要意义

    在未来的数据时代,让我们携手共进,用智慧和技术驾驭数据,创造更多价值

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道